Job Title: Senior ERPNext/Full-Stack Software Developer Company Name: BG Workforce Solutions Job Details: RemoteFull,Time Job Url: https://hiring.cafe/viewjob/tp0jsdcn9jy6ubkb Job Description: Posted 4h agoSenior ERPNext/Full-Stack Software Developer@ BG Workforce SolutionsView All JobsUnited StatesRemoteFull TimeResponsibilities:Lead design, Configure modules, Develop backendRequirements Summary:5+ years software development; 3+ years ERPNext/Frappe; strong Python; MariaDB; Docker; Vue.js; security clearance preferred.Technical Tools Mentioned:Python, Vue.js, MariaDB, Docker, ERPNext, Frappe, Git, CI/CD, AWS, Jest, Playwright Job DescriptionSenior ERPNext / Full-Stack Developer - RemoteERPNext, Frappe, Python, Vue.js, MariaDB & DockerBG Workforce Solutions is seeking a Senior ERPNext / Full-Stack Developer to support high-impact Department of Defense (DoD) technology initiatives in the United States and internationally. This role is focused on the design, customization, and operation of ERPNext-based systems used in secure, compliance-driven environments supporting the U.S. Military and its partners.The ideal candidate is an ERPNext-first engineer with deep experience in Frappe, Python, MariaDB, and Dockerized deployments, along with strong front-end capabilities using Vue.js. Candidates with active or previously held security clearances are strongly preferred.This position reports to: Chief Technology OfficerKey Responsibilities• Lead the design, customization, and ongoing development of ERPNext solutions using the Frappe framework.• Configure and extend ERPNext modules including Accounting, HR, Projects, CRM, and custom Doctypes.• Develop secure backend logic, integrations, and APIs using Python and Frappe.• Design, maintain, and optimize MariaDB databases supporting ERPNext and custom applications.• Build, deploy, and maintain Docker-based ERPNext environments.• Develop front-end components using Vue.js.• Ensure compliance with DoD cybersecurity and CMMC requirements.• Mentor junior developers and provide technical leadership.• Provide technical updates and recommendations to C-level executives.• Participate in Agile ceremonies and contribute to sprint planning, estimation, and retrospectives.QualificationsCitizenship: U.S. Citizenship requiredClearance: Must be able to pass a military background check. Must be eligible to obtain and maintain a Secret level security clearance.Experience:• 5+ years professional software development• 3+ years ERPNext/Frappe experience• Strong Python backend development• MariaDB performance tuning• Docker-based deployments• Familiarity with CI/CD pipelines, Git, and Agile/Scrum practices.Education: Bachelor’s degree in Computer Science, Software Engineering, or relatedfield (or equivalent experience).Knowledge:• Strong understanding of modern full-stack application development.• Familiarity with secure coding practices and DoD cybersecurity requirements.Skills:• Excellent problem-solving and analytical skills.• Strong communication and teamwork abilities.• Ability to lead technical initiatives and mentor junior engineers.• Proficient in Microsoft Office Suite and development collaboration tools.Desired Skills/Certifications:• Cloud deployment experience (AWS).• Docker/Kubernetes knowledge.• Familiarity with automated testing frameworks (Jest, xUnit, Playwright).• Prior DoD development experience or military background a strong plus.Work Environment• Ability to work independently in a remote setting with minimal supervision.• Must be able to work within Eastern Time Zone.• Must maintain a home office in compliance with company standards.This critical position offers strong growth potential, especially for candidates eager to contribute their technical expertise in support of national defense. Job_CategoryComputer ScienceMinimum Education RequiredBachelorsCertificates/Security Clearances/OtherMust be able to pass a military background check. Must be eligible to obtain and maintain a Secret level security clearance.Salary RangeNot Disclosed